Subject: [PATCH v5 09/15] x86/altp2m: alternate p2m memory events.
Date: Mon, 13 Jul 2015 17:14:57 -0700 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1436832903-12639-10-git-send-email-edmund.h.white@intel.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<1436832903-12639-1-git-send-email-edmund.h.white@intel.com>
Add a flag to indicate that a memory event occurred in an alternate p2m
and a field containing the p2m index. Allow any event response to switch
to a different alternate p2m using the same flag and field.
Modify p2m_mem_access_check() to handle alternate p2m's.

---
xen/arch/x86/mm/p2m.c | 19 ++++++++++++++++++-
xen/common/vm_event.c | 4 ++++
xen/include/asm-arm/p2m.h | 6 ++++++
xen/include/asm-x86/p2m.h | 3 +++
xen/include/public/vm_event.h | 11 +++++++++++
5 files changed, 42 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/xen/arch/x86/mm/p2m.c b/xen/arch/x86/mm/p2m.c
index a3636ab..ecec53e 100644
--- a/xen/arch/x86/mm/p2m.c
+++ b/xen/arch/x86/mm/p2m.c
@@ -1518,6 +1518,12 @@ void p2m_mem_access_emulate_check(struct vcpu *v,
}
}
+void p2m_altp2m_check(struct vcpu *v, uint16_t idx)
+{
+ if ( altp2m_active(v->domain) )
+ p2m_switch_vcpu_altp2m_by_id(v, idx);
+}
+
bool_t p2m_mem_access_check(paddr_t gpa, unsigned long gla,
struct npfec npfec,
vm_event_request_t **req_ptr)
@@ -1525,7 +1531,7 @@ bool_t p2m_mem_access_check(paddr_t gpa, unsigned long gla,
struct vcpu *v = current;
unsigned long gfn = gpa >> PAGE_SHIFT;
struct domain *d = v->domain;
- struct p2m_domain* p2m = p2m_get_hostp2m(d);
+ struct p2m_domain *p2m = NULL;
mfn_t mfn;
p2m_type_t p2mt;
p2m_access_t p2ma;
@@ -1533,6 +1539,11 @@ bool_t p2m_mem_access_check(paddr_t gpa, unsigned long gla,
int rc;
unsigned long eip = guest_cpu_user_regs()->eip;
+ if ( altp2m_active(d) )
+ p2m = p2m_get_altp2m(v);
+ if ( !p2m )
+ p2m = p2m_get_hostp2m(d);
+
/* First, handle rx2rw conversion automatically.
* These calls to p2m->set_entry() must succeed: we have the gfn
* locked and just did a successful get_entry(). */
@@ -1639,6 +1650,12 @@ bool_t p2m_mem_access_check(paddr_t gpa, unsigned long gla,
req->vcpu_id = v->vcpu_id;
p2m_vm_event_fill_regs(req);
+
+ if ( altp2m_active(v->domain) )
+ {
+ req->flags |= VM_EVENT_FLAG_ALTERNATE_P2M;
+ req->altp2m_idx = vcpu_altp2m(v).p2midx;
+ }
}
/* Pause the current VCPU */
diff --git a/xen/common/vm_event.c b/xen/common/vm_event.c
index 120a78a..13224e2 100644
--- a/xen/common/vm_event.c
+++ b/xen/common/vm_event.c
@@ -399,6 +399,10 @@ void vm_event_resume(struct domain *d, struct vm_event_domain *ved)
};
+ /* Check for altp2m switch */
+ if ( rsp.flags & VM_EVENT_FLAG_ALTERNATE_P2M )
+ p2m_altp2m_check(v, rsp.altp2m_idx);
+
/* Unpause domain. */
if ( rsp.flags & VM_EVENT_FLAG_VCPU_PAUSED )
vm_event_vcpu_unpause(v);
diff --git a/xen/include/asm-arm/p2m.h b/xen/include/asm-arm/p2m.h
index 63748ef..08bdce3 100644
--- a/xen/include/asm-arm/p2m.h
+++ b/xen/include/asm-arm/p2m.h
@@ -109,6 +109,12 @@ void p2m_mem_access_emulate_check(struct vcpu *v,
/* Not supported on ARM. */
}
+static inline
+void p2m_altp2m_check(struct vcpu *v, uint16_t idx)
+{
+ /* Not supported on ARM. */
+}
+
#define p2m_is_foreign(_t) ((_t) == p2m_map_foreign)
#define p2m_is_ram(_t) ((_t) == p2m_ram_rw || (_t) == p2m_ram_ro)
diff --git a/xen/include/asm-x86/p2m.h b/xen/include/asm-x86/p2m.h
index 36b180b..5c5f4e8 100644
--- a/xen/include/asm-x86/p2m.h
+++ b/xen/include/asm-x86/p2m.h
@@ -753,6 +753,9 @@ uint16_t p2m_find_altp2m_by_eptp(struct domain *d, uint64_t eptp);
/* Switch alternate p2m for a single vcpu */
bool_t p2m_switch_vcpu_altp2m_by_id(struct vcpu *v, uint16_t idx);
+/* Check to see if vcpu should be switched to a different p2m. */
+void p2m_altp2m_check(struct vcpu *v, uint16_t idx);
+
/*
* p2m type to IOMMU flags
*/
diff --git a/xen/include/public/vm_event.h b/xen/include/public/vm_event.h
index 577e971..3556e92 100644
--- a/xen/include/public/vm_event.h
+++ b/xen/include/public/vm_event.h
@@ -47,6 +47,16 @@
#define VM_EVENT_FLAG_VCPU_PAUSED (1 << 0)
/* Flags to aid debugging mem_event */
#define VM_EVENT_FLAG_FOREIGN (1 << 1)
+/*
+ * This flag can be set in a request or a response
+ *
+ * On a request, indicates that the event occurred in the alternate p2m specified by
+ * the altp2m_idx request field.
+ *
+ * On a response, indicates that the VCPU should resume in the alternate p2m specified
+ * by the altp2m_idx response field if possible.
+ */
+#define VM_EVENT_FLAG_ALTERNATE_P2M (1 << 5)
/*
* Reasons for the vm event request
@@ -194,6 +204,7 @@ typedef struct vm_event_st {
uint32_t flags; /* VM_EVENT_FLAG_* */
uint32_t reason; /* VM_EVENT_REASON_* */
uint32_t vcpu_id;
+ uint16_t altp2m_idx; /* may be used during request and response */
union {
struct vm_event_paging mem_paging;
